Connecticut’s Litchfield County, encompassing charming towns like New Preston, Kent, New Milford, Litchfield, Bantam, and Washington, has long been a beloved countryside escape for professionals from New York and Massachusetts. 

The region offers something for everyone, from art galleries and outdoor activities to shopping and delectable cuisine all set in the picturesque northwest hills of Connecticut.. It is a somewhat secret haven with its covered bridges, forests, and rivers, boasting breathtaking scenery that competes with each passing season.

    Historic Towns and Villages

    Litchfield County, soaked in history and harbors numerous historic towns and villages, each possessing its own distinctive charm and character. Woodbury, established in May 1673, and Bethlehem, established in 1787, are the oldest towns in the county. Their storied pasts contribute significantly to the growth and allure of the region, with Woodbury serving as the county seat.

    Litchfield Law School

    Being the United States’ first law school, Litchfield Law School had considerable influence on the country’s legal system. Founded in 1784, the school educated and provided credentials to some of the most accomplished lawyers of the era, making it a pivotal institution in the foundations of American democracy.

    Its alumni went on to become some of the most eminent lawyers in the country, and the school’s curriculum and teaching methods were emulated by many other law schools. The Litchfield Law School’s legacy remains evident today, with its lasting impact on the legal industry and its influence on the countless law schools that have adopted its innovative teaching techniques.

            Hiking Trails and Nature Preserves

            Numerous hiking trails and nature preserves are available in Litchfield County for those eager to explore the great outdoors. Notable trails include:

                • White Memorial Boardwalk

                • Macedonia Ridge Trail

                • Mount Tom Tower Trail

                • Pine Knob Loop

                • Kent Falls

                • Bear Mountain

                • Rand’s View

                • Haystack Mountain Tower

                • Beckley Iron Furnace

              In addition to these popular hiking trails, the region is home to several nature preserves, such as the White Memorial Conservation Center, the Litchfield Hills Audubon Society, and the Litchfield Land Trust. These protected areas provide a sanctuary for local wildlife, as well as a serene setting for visitors to enjoy the beauty of nature.

              Boating and Water Sports

              Boating and water sports are favored activities in Litchfield County, thanks to the numerous lakes and rivers offering abundant opportunities for water-based fun. Popular spots for boating and water sports include:

                  • Bantam Lake

                  • Candlewood Lake

                  • Squantz Pond

                  • Lake Waramaug State Park

                  • Mount Tom State Park

                From fishing and kayaking to canoeing and sailing, there’s a water sport for everyone in Litchfield County. Just be sure to familiarize yourself with local laws and regulations, including the requirement to wear a life jacket at all times, and always be mindful of the weather conditions and potential for strong currents.
